Job description

Role Overview

We are inviting applications for the position of Accounts Receivable Supervisor to become a valuable part of our Finance Department in Accra, Ghana. This position focuses on managing receivables and ensuring efficient cash flow management within our organization.

Key Responsibilities

  • Ensure timely collection of outstanding invoices, reduce overdue debts and enhance cash flow.
  • Supervise collection efforts and support negotiations with customers who have past dues to control financial risks and improve recovery rates.
  • Produce accurate reports detailing receivables, payments, account balances, and collection effectiveness to aid strategic company decisions.
  • Recognize opportunities to improve processes and recommend procedural changes to increase operational efficiency and reinforce internal controls.
  • Ensure strict adherence to corporate accounting standards and policies to maintain financial governance compliance.
  • Build and maintain strong working relationships internally and with customers to support efficient account management and satisfaction.

Required Qualifications and Skills

  • Deep accounting expertise and meticulous attention to details for processing payments, statement preparation, journal entry posting, and account reconciliation in compliance with US GAAP and company policies.
  • Proficient financial analysis and problem-solving skills to assess financial data, investigate discrepancies, analyze trends, identify root causes, and recommend corrective actions and improvements.
  • Effective communication abilities and customer service excellence for responding to client inquiries, supporting collection efforts, and conveying financial information clearly within the organization and externally.
  • Strong organizational skills and the ability to manage various tasks concurrently including purchase order management, reconciliations, reporting, and month-end closing while meeting deadlines.
  • Competence in risk management and process enhancement to detect control gaps, evaluate risks, ensure compliance, and implement effective process improvements to boost efficiency and accuracy.

Education and Experience

  • A college or university deg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field, or equivalent professional experience.
  • Intermediate professional experience relevant to the field is required, including some supervisory experience.
